Denise Richards’ Ex-Husband Files Police Report After Fight
Estranged Wife Denies Abuse Amidst Divorce Fight
The divorce between actress Denise Richards and her husband Aaron Phypers has taken a troubling turn, with police now involved following a heated dispute.
Over the weekend, Aaron was seen entering a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department station in Calabasas, seemingly to report an incident. Law enforcement sources confirmed that Aaron provided details about a recent altercation, and a police report was filed.
He has reportedly filed a criminal complaint citing vandalism, theft, and assault stemming from a fight on July 4th. Aaron claims that Denise damaged his cell phone during the altercation, allegedly because it contained texts and photos suggesting her infidelity.
In interviews, Aaron has accused Denise of cheating, revealing he discovered messages between her and another man stored on his device. He also claimed that on July 4th, he found his phone destroyed, with Denise supposedly smashing it to destroy evidence of her affair.
Denise has countered that the conflict began when Aaron verbally abused her and demanded access to her phone. She alleges that during the dispute, Aaron became physically aggressive, hitting and scratching her when he couldn’t find his device.
The couple officially filed for divorce on July 7, with Aaron citing July 4th as the separation date. Denise has since obtained a temporary restraining order against him, accusing him of domestic abuse, which he denies.
